Job Title: IT Infrastructure Administrator (Server and Storage)
Job Responsibilities:
- Supports the lifecycle management of the law firm's Server & Storage portfolio, ensuring a stable, secure, and scalable technology experience.
- Oversees ongoing data center operations and the maintenance of the law firm's infrastructure estate, collaborating with third-party providers, contractors, and resources as required.
- Develops and maintains comprehensive infrastructure documentation, including system configurations and operational procedures.
- Assists with broader Infrastructure functional objectives as necessary.
- Actively monitors, diagnoses, and optimizes infrastructure performance, integrity, and security to ensure high levels of availability.
- Provides advanced technical support for the law firm's on-premises and cloud-based infrastructure environments, including Tier 3 technical support in a 24x7 setting.
- Plans and supports system maintenance updates and patches on all cloud-based and on-premises enterprise servers and systems, such as Windows servers.
- Deploys, manages, and supports networking aspects of Microsoft and other third-party applications, including System Center Configuration Manager (SCCM) and Systems Center Operations Manager (SCOM).
- Recommends, schedules, and performs ongoing maintenance and support activities, such as infrastructure security audits, upgrades, reconfigurations, and routine system backups and restores.
- Anticipates, mitigates, troubleshoots, and resolves issues across the infrastructure stack, focusing on preserving a gold-standard end-user computing experience.
- Collaborates effectively with cross-functional stakeholders and third-party providers.
- Supports the development, documentation, and maintenance of policies, procedures, and associated training plans for system administration and appropriate use.
- Upholds high standards of confidentiality, discretion, and integrity, particularly concerning sensitive and/or confidential firm and client information.
Education and Experience Information:
- Preferred technical certifications, such as MSCE.
- A minimum of 4 years of relevant experience, ideally in a large law firm setting, a comparable professional services organization, or a legal information services provider.
- Demonstrated experience managing the system lifecycle for global infrastructure solutions and capabilities.
- Experience with scripting languages like Powershell.
- Experience with on-premise backup solutions, such as Commvault.
- Experience with infrastructure monitoring tools and capabilities.
- Experience working with identity and access management technologies and solutions, including Azure, MS Defender, and Active Directory.
- Experience in network and system administration, including operating system configuration and account management best practices.
- Experience documenting and maintaining configuration and processing information.
Skills and Expectations:
- Excellent problem-solving and debugging skills.
- Demonstrated core competency in delivering excellent customer service to both internal and external stakeholders.
- Ability to manage operational/maintenance tasks with high attention to detail.
- Capability to manage complex information systems.
- Competence in handling multiple competing priorities and maintaining composure under pressure.
Salary Information:
- Salary range: $89,000 - $125,500.
